
By the end of 2026, Marvel and DC plan to release eight movie trailers total. Both studios have two films coming out this year, making this a critical moment. Marvel wants to regain its leading position in the superhero movie world, and DC, under James Gunn, is hoping to attract new fans to its recently launched universe. These trailers will be a key indicator of how excited audiences are for what’s to come, and marketing will be crucial in shaping their opinions.

8 Upcoming Marvel & DC Movie Trailers
Spider-Man: Brand New Day Teaser Trailer

The first glimpse of the upcoming Spider-Man: Brand New Day is expected in March, probably within the first couple of weeks.
There’s a new rumor that Sony might show a trailer for the movie with screenings of Project Hail Mary starting March 20th. This would mean they could release a short teaser online around the same time.
Lots of fans expected to see the trailer during the Super Bowl, but Sony and Marvel decided to keep it under wraps. This made people want it even more, especially since Tom Holland’s next Spider-Man movie is coming out on July 31st – just a few months away.
Everyone is excited to see what’s revealed in the first look at the new footage. We can anticipate fresh scenes featuring Hulk, Punisher, Scorpion, and Sadie Sink’s secret character, hinting that this next installment will be quite ambitious.
Supergirl Trailer

Following a short preview in December and another during the Puppy Bowl in February, the full official trailer for Supergirl is expected to be the next big marketing push.
This trailer probably kicks off the summer movie season in May, building excitement before the film officially hits theaters on June 26th.
April is the best time to do this, and April 18th looks like the most promising date. This year, DC changed “Superman Day” to “Supergirl Day” to promote the new movie featuring Milly Alcock.
This trailer is important for the studio as it begins creating its new DC Universe. It’s not just promoting the Supergirl movie; it’s setting the overall style and scale for the first DCU project that James Gunn didn’t write or direct.
Clayface Teaser Trailer

The first look at the Clayface project is currently expected in May, but it could arrive as early as April if DC decides to prioritize an early summer launch.
James Gunn directly said “no” in January when a fan asked if a teaser trailer would be released in the coming months (according to a post on Threads), indicating that it would likely be a while before one appears.
The situation was made worse by the movie’s release date being moved from September 11th to October 23rd, which suggested a deliberate strategy to take advantage of the autumn movie season.
Considering the release schedule, the most reliable plan is to release a short preview before the Supergirl movie comes out in theaters on June 26th, allowing it to be shown with that film.

Avengers: Doomsday Teaser Trailer

Most fans anticipate the first official trailer for Avengers: Doomsday will be released in early summer, likely in mid-to-late May. Disney might time the release to coincide with showings of The Mandalorian & Grogu in theaters.
Launching the trailer in June is still possible, which would prevent a long delay between the trailer and the movie’s release on December 18th.
While Doomsday has technically released four short previews, they weren’t traditional trailers. These were more like individual character spotlights and small scenes, rather than a look at the main story.
A good trailer from Marvel would quickly build excitement. What fans are most eager to see is Robert Downey Jr.’s first appearance as Doctor Doom.
Spider-Man: Brand New Day Trailer

After a short preview, the complete trailer for Spider-Man: Brand New Day is expected to be released in theaters and online around June.

The next preview will focus more on the storyline, explaining the motivations behind the numerous villains in Brand New Day and hinting at the bigger picture.
Clayface Trailer

Following a short initial preview, a complete trailer for Clayface is expected to be released in late summer, likely in August or early September.
Focusing on how Matt Hagen changes throughout the movie could be a key part of DC Studios’ marketing strategy, especially with the film releasing close to Halloween. The Halloween timeframe will likely shape their marketing efforts this autumn.
Avengers: Doomsday Trailer

Around October, we can expect the full marketing push for Avengers: Doomsday to begin. While it’s difficult to say exactly when a new trailer will arrive – it still feels quite a ways off – Marvel Studios will likely want it shown before all the big movie releases this fall and winter.
This trailer should give Marvel fans a better idea of what’s happening in the story and may show more of the teams forming up.
Man of Tomorrow Teaser Trailer

If DC Studios proceeds with a similar plan as they did for the new Superman movie, the first glimpse of Man of Tomorrow might arrive in December, shortly before Avengers: Doomsday is released.
The first glimpse of the new Superman movie was released on December 19, 2024, over seven months before it came out on July 11, 2025. Following this pattern, we can expect a first look at Man of Tomorrow around December 2026, as it’s scheduled for release on July 9, 2027.
Production is starting shortly, and James Gunn should have enough finished material by the end of the year to create an exciting initial trailer. Releasing that trailer in theaters before the films Avengers: Doomsday and Dune: Part Three would ensure it reaches a huge audience.
People are excited to find out what Superman, played by David Corenswet, has been doing, and if the preview hints at a team-up between him and Lex Luthor (Nicholas Hoult) to fight Brainiac (Lars Eidinger).
